We are a family. We are Gods family, united by our belief in God through Jesus Christ and by the power of His Spirit. We are a family in which every person counts: We would like you also to be a member of Gods family and to experience with us His special love. We are Christians. We have much in common with many other people in this world. We pray the Lords Prayer ; we confess the Apostles Creed ; we read the Bible, Gods Word, to discover what Gods purpose is for us and His world. We also belong to the Christian Reformed denomination, a group of churches founded in 1857 which traces its roots to the teachings of John Calvin. We enjoy each others company. We call ourselves Fellowship Church because we believe that being together is an important part of what it means to be Christians. We enjoy talking and laughing together at our coffee times, church dinners, and picnics. We enjoy discovering each others interests and abilities. We are happy that God has made us a family. We learn. In order to grow as a family, we participate together in different types of groups, classes, and Bible studies. We help each other and others. Because God wants us to help people, we collect food and money for those in need, visit the sick and lonely, and offer comfort to the hurting and hope to the despairing.
